A family pizzeria on a Wembley corner, named for a kid who called mozzarella "Monsterella". The dough is naturally risen for 48 hours and the sauce is San Marzano, on pizzas from a plain Margherita to the La Regina with nduja, basil and pecorino. There's homemade whole-egg pasta too, a truffled pappardelle carbonara among it, and arrosticini abruzzesi: lamb skewers off the grill. BYO, seven nights, with a Highs and Lows streetwear collab on the side.
